Default I've got a few...

Athlon 1200 with an Asus board for my main system.
P2-300 with a Tyan dual board (only one CPU though) for my girlfriend to use at my apartment.
P-166 with an Asus board for my home web/NAT/database server.
Athlon 1400 with an MSI board for my girlfriend to use at her apartment.

I didn't bother with the P4 because it was far more expensive than an Athlon at the same speed. It's the first time I have strayed from Intel, but I'm pretty happy with the 2 Athlon systems. The only thing that worries me about them is the fact that if the fan fails on either of them, the CPU will be destroyed immediately...Unlike my P2-300 where I can run without the fan for a while and only get occasional lockups.

If you're wanting to max out your motherboard, make sure you have a video card that is able to keep up with everything else, especially if you play games. You can definitely tell the difference between my girlfriend's 1400 with a crappy video card and my 1200 with a GeForce2 GTS.
